This textbook was designed to support online assessment of homework. Instructors can assign specific problems online, and
you submit your responses over the Internet to a central computer. You can work offline and submit the answers when you are
ready.
The computer checks the answers, and sends a report about your efforts, and the efforts of your peers, to your instructor.
Your instructor can configure this service in a variety of fashions. For instance, they can set deadlines for homework assignments
or decide if you are allowed to try answering a question a few times.
Online Homework is an optional feature; not all instructors will use it. If you want to learn more about on-line assessment in general, click here.
